Application of Blind Flange Misalignment Docking Device in Installation of Riser on Offshore Platform
During the installation of risers on offshore platforms,it is inevitable that there will be a certain amount of misalignment between the support flanges of the risers and the pile leg side flanges.Traditional bolted connections can cause significant stress and damage to the risers,resulting in high construction risks.After extensive design improvement and multiple land tests,a blind flange misalignment docking device has been designed,which uses U-shaped gussets instead of bolts to limit the anisotropic freedom of the blind flange.The installation position can be adjusted with the misalignment of the blind flange,and then the misalignment of each supporting blind flange on the riser is compensated,achieving stress free docking of the riser.This paper introduces the successful application of the blind flange misalignment docking device in the installation and construction of risers on a platform,which can provide experience and reference for similar engineering construction operations.
